Paragraphs can be filled with a variety of information: they could describe a person, place, or process; narrate an event; compare and testy na Prawo jazdy a1 contrast two things; categorize items into categories, or even show the causal and equivalence of events. Whatever type of paragraph, most good ones contain a single controlling idea that is expressed in a phrase known as the topic sentence.

Narrative

A narrative paragraph is the story of your own experiences or from a personal perspective. It includes an introduction, middle, and end with details. It also explains what occurred and how it affected you. The paragraph should also include a suitable time transition. Narrations are typically written in the past tense however, some are written in future or present tense.

A narrative may stand on its own or be a part of an essay. It can be either fiction or nonfiction. It can be persuasive or argumentative. Expository

Unlike descriptive writing, kurs na Kategorię a1 which is designed to create a sensory experience Expository writing offers facts and information in a clear and straightforward manner. It avoids expressing opinions or prejudices that make it difficult for readers to gain a complete understanding of a subject.

This type of writing is typically seen in newspapers, magazines and Testy Na Prawo Jazdy A1 textbooks. It can be used to explain complicated technical subjects, such as biology or physics. Persuasive

A persuasive paragraph that is effective clearly presents an opinion and tries to convince the reader to believe it. It employs a variety of strategies to make the case, including creating emotion by using rhetorical techniques, and providing evidence. It also includes a call to take action at the end. A persuasive paragraph that is well-written should anticipate rebuttals, and respond to them before the reader asks them.
